The Sovereign Frontier Initiative

SFI is a neutral, nonpartisan public-private partnering initiative headquartered in Montana, with a mission to enable local communities to more effectively build and govern their own futures.

About Us: Our Purpose

Empowering communities to build wealth, trust, & sovereignty.

The Sovereign Frontier Initiative (SFI) provides a neutral platform for communities to design, test, and scale sustainable projects that transform local resources into shared innovation and lasting value. By integrating physical, social, and digital capital, SFI convenes diverse stakeholders, recruits aligned investment, and builds commons-based solutions across land, ocean, air, space, cyber, and Human Intelligence (HI). We are a Frontier Catalyst—restoring trust, enabling sovereignty, and creating resilient wealth from the ground up.

The Problem

Frontier potential is overlooked, and ripe to be unleashed.


America’s rural communities—the nation's backbone—have been underinvested, overlooked, & disconnected from systems that sustain prosperity. Urban centers absorb capital and attention, while the frontier retains untapped resources, knowledge, and resilience. Systems assume scarcity, creating dependency, erosion of trust, and underutilized potential.


  • Clear market & social gap: Resilient, productive, & resource-rich communities are underdeveloped and underserved.
  • Unique opportunity: Rural communities are ripe for high-impact, productive, and nationally scalable interventions.
  • Strategic imperative: Restoring frontier community productivity will greatly strengthen regional prosperity & national resilience.


We cannot overlook the very communities that sustain us.

The Solution

Build local prototypes for real-world resilience and sovereignty.


We help communities deploy resource-based project prototypes, empowering local stakeholders to combine smart capital and new systems to design, test, and scale essential systems:

  • Housing & Infrastructure: Water, housing, shelter, & logistics.
  • Food & Ag: Regenerative farming & local supply chains.
  • Power & Energy: Mining, fuel, minerals, & energy generation.
  • Governance & Justice: Human-scale, federated institutions.
  • Culture & Knowledge: Education, stewardship, and heritage.
  • Technology & Signal: Mesh networks, digital commons, and civic innovation.

Our Impact & Execution

Measured action. Tangible results. Frontier resilience.

We translate vision into measurable outcomes:


  • Convene: Stakeholder councils, frontier roundtables, cross-domain alignment.
  • Assess: Resource mapping, vulnerability analysis, feasibility studies.
  • Design: Living prototypes, capital & governance models, tech integration.
  • Validate: Pilot projects, third-party evaluation, community feedback.
  • Deploy: Local operating entities, technical training, sustainable systems.
  • Scale: Replication across regions, networked solutions, commons-based stewardship.
